Thermonuclear Fusion - the Future of Energetics

s. 110 – 116 DOI: 10.17274/AEZ.2015.22.10

Abstract

The future of thermonuclear fusion in global energy production is presented in the paper. The phenomena of fusion is described
and it is shown how the fusion can be conducted on tokamak devices. The state and prospects of development of the fusion reactor based
on the tokamak-type systems are presented. In summary, major advantages and disadvantages of this method of energy production has
been discussed.
